Africa-Press – Mauritius. The Prime Minister, Mr Pravind Kumar Jugnauth, had a meeting this morning in New Delhi, with the Minister of Foreign Affairs of India, Dr Subrahmanyam Jaishankar, to review bilateral and diplomatic relations between India and Mauritius.

Prime Minister Jugnauth reiterated his thanks to the Indian government for inviting Mauritius to participate in the 18th G20 Summit. He also expressed his appreciation for the unfailing support of India as regards the Chagos issue.

Furthermore, the Prime Minister praised India’s progress in the space sector. In fact, Mauritius and India will soon accelerate their collaboration in this area.

The meeting enabled Prime Minister Jugnauth and the Indian Foreign Affairs Minister to discuss the strong diplomatic ties that unite them. The Prime Minister affirmed that these will continue to grow stronger.
